Annotation: This practical guide covers the diffusion and management of aggression and violence in healthcare settings.It provides both an academic background and practice advice on how to manage and minimize confrontation. "Managing Aggressive Behaviour in Care Settings" includes suggestions on how to diffuse violent behavior, a description of staff training interventions, clear advice on physical interventions, and a wide variety of case examples.

A practical guide for health professionals and trainers, offering evidence-based low arousal approaches to defusing and managing aggressive behaviours in a variety of health care settings.
  • Provides both an academic background and practical advice on how to manage and minimize confrontation
  • Illustrates low arousal approaches and offers clear advice on physical restraint and the reduction of these methods
  • Describes the evidence base for recommended approaches
  • Includes a wide range of valuable case examples from a variety of care settings
